source from: pexels
政府如何开发app
在信息时代,政府开发app已成为提升政务服务效率、增强与民众互动的重要途径。本文将深入探讨政府开发app的背景和重要性,围绕目标用户、功能设计、开发模式、数据安全和技术支持等方面,为您提供全面的指导。
随着智能手机的普及,公众对政府服务的需求日益增长。政府开发app不仅有助于提高服务效率,还能为民众提供便捷、高效的服务体验。然而,如何确保app的功能贴近公众需求,如何在众多应用中脱颖而出,是政府开发app时需要深思的问题。
近年来,政府app在我国逐渐兴起,以政务服务为核心,提供信息查询、业务办理、在线咨询等服务。然而,部分政府app在功能设计、用户体验等方面存在不足,难以满足公众的期望。因此,明确目标用户,优化功能设计,采用敏捷开发模式,确保数据安全,是政府开发app的关键。
首先,政府应深入分析用户需求,构建用户画像,了解公众对政府服务的期待。其次,在设计功能时,要充分考虑用户体验,简化操作流程,提升便捷性。此外,采用敏捷开发模式,实现快速迭代,不断优化app功能,是提高用户满意度的重要途径。
在开发过程中,数据安全至关重要。政府app涉及大量个人信息和敏感数据,一旦泄露,将严重影响公众利益。因此,政府应加强数据安全保护,严格遵守相关法规,确保信息安全。
此外,政府还需与专业团队合作,保证技术支持,高效推进项目。专业团队将凭借丰富的经验和专业知识,为政府开发出高质量的app。
总之,政府开发app是一项复杂的系统工程,涉及众多环节。通过明确目标用户、优化功能设计、采用敏捷开发模式、确保数据安全、合作专业团队等措施,政府有望开发出满足公众需求、提升服务水平的优质app。让我们共同期待政府app在未来发挥更大作用,为民众创造更多便利。
一、明确目标用户
1、用户需求分析
在政府开发app的过程中,明确目标用户是至关重要的第一步。用户需求分析旨在深入了解目标用户群体的特征、需求和痛点,从而为app的功能设计和用户体验优化提供依据。以下是一些用户需求分析的常用方法:
- 问卷调查:通过设计问卷,收集用户对政府服务的满意度、期望功能、使用场景等方面的信息。
- 访谈:与目标用户进行面对面交流,深入了解他们的需求、痛点及使用习惯。
- 数据分析:利用现有数据,分析用户的行为习惯、偏好和需求。
- 竞品分析:研究同类app的功能、用户体验和用户评价,找出自身的优势和不足。
2、用户画像构建
在用户需求分析的基础上,构建用户画像有助于政府更好地了解目标用户。以下是一个简单的用户画像示例:
用户属性 | 用户画像 |
---|---|
年龄 | 25-45岁 |
职业 | 公务员、企业员工、自由职业者 |
地域 | 一线城市、二线城市 |
需求 | 政策查询、办事指南、在线咨询、在线缴费 |
习惯 | 使用智能手机进行日常办公和生活 |
3、用户反馈机制
建立用户反馈机制,有助于政府了解用户在使用过程中的意见和建议,从而不断优化app的功能和用户体验。以下是一些常见的用户反馈机制:
- 在线反馈表:用户可以在app内填写反馈表,对功能、界面、操作等方面提出建议。
- 客服热线:设立客服热线,用户可以通过电话反馈问题或建议。
- 社交媒体:关注用户的社交媒体动态,了解他们的意见和建议。
- 数据分析:通过数据分析,了解用户在使用过程中的问题和使用习惯。
通过以上三个方面的努力,政府可以更好地明确目标用户,为app的开发和运营提供有力支持。
二、功能设计与优化
在政府开发app的过程中,功能设计与优化是至关重要的环节。一个优秀的政府app不仅需要具备实用性和便捷性,还要满足公众的多样化需求。以下将从核心功能定位、用户体验优化以及功能迭代策略三个方面展开论述。
1、核心功能定位
政府app的核心功能应当围绕公众的实际需求展开,以下列举了一些常见且重要的核心功能:
序号 | 核心功能 | 重要性描述 |
---|---|---|
1 | 政务服务查询 | 方便公众快速获取各类政务信息,提高办事效率 |
2 | 在线办事指南 | 提供详细的办事流程和所需材料,减少群众跑腿次数 |
3 | 线上投诉与建议渠道 | 及时了解群众诉求,优化政府服务 |
4 | 公共信息发布 | 及时发布各类政策法规、天气预报等公共信息 |
5 | 健康码查询 | 方便公众查询健康码,便于疫情防控 |
2、用户体验优化
在功能设计的基础上,用户体验优化也是不可忽视的一环。以下是一些优化用户体验的建议:
- 界面简洁:避免界面过于复杂,使用户在操作过程中更加顺畅。
- 操作便捷:简化操作流程,降低用户的学习成本。
- 个性化推荐:根据用户兴趣和需求,推荐相关政务信息和服务。
- 多平台适配:确保app在不同设备上均能正常使用。
3、功能迭代策略
政府app的功能迭代策略应当以用户需求为导向,以下是一些建议:
- 定期收集用户反馈:通过问卷调查、意见箱等方式收集用户反馈,了解用户需求。
- 数据分析:利用大数据技术分析用户行为,挖掘潜在需求。
- 快速迭代:根据用户反馈和数据分析结果,快速迭代优化功能。
- 版本迭代:定期发布新版本,保持app的活力。
总之,在政府开发app的过程中,功能设计与优化需要充分考虑用户需求、用户体验和功能迭代,以打造一款实用、便捷、高效的服务平台。
三、敏捷开发模式
1. 敏捷开发的原理
敏捷开发是一种以人为核心、迭代、循序渐进的开发方法。它强调团队协作、灵活应对变化和快速交付成果。在政府开发app的过程中,敏捷开发模式可以确保项目根据用户反馈和业务需求进行快速调整,提高开发效率。
2. 快速迭代的优势
快速迭代是敏捷开发的核心特征之一。以下是快速迭代的优势:
- 缩短开发周期:通过快速迭代,可以减少项目延期风险,提高项目交付速度。
- 提升产品质量:快速迭代可以让开发团队及时发现并修复问题,保证产品质量。
- 提高用户满意度:根据用户反馈进行迭代,可以让用户在产品迭代过程中持续参与,提高用户满意度。
3. 团队协作与沟通
敏捷开发模式强调团队合作和沟通。以下是一些团队协作与沟通的关键点:
- 站立会议:每天进行短暂的站立会议,团队成员分享当日工作进度和问题。
- 任务板:使用任务板清晰地展示项目进度和任务分配。
- 代码审查:定期进行代码审查,保证代码质量。
- 定期回顾与总结:对项目进展进行定期回顾和总结,总结经验教训,优化开发流程。
通过以上措施,政府开发app的项目可以充分发挥敏捷开发的优势,提高开发效率,缩短项目周期,保证产品质量,满足用户需求。
四、数据安全与法规遵守
1、数据安全的重要性
在数字化时代,数据已成为政府app的核心资产。确保数据安全不仅关乎政府形象,更关系到公民隐私和国家安全。因此,数据安全在政府app开发中占据着至关重要的地位。
2、相关法规解读
我国《网络安全法》明确规定,网络运营者应采取技术措施和其他必要措施,保护用户信息安全,防止用户信息泄露、损毁。政府app作为网络运营者,需严格遵守相关法规,确保数据安全。
3、信息保护措施
为保障数据安全,政府app可采取以下措施:
措施 | 说明 |
---|---|
数据加密 | 对敏感数据进行加密处理,防止数据泄露 |
访问控制 | 限制对敏感数据的访问权限,确保数据安全 |
安全审计 | 定期进行安全审计,及时发现并修复安全漏洞 |
安全培训 | 对开发人员、运维人员进行安全培训,提高安全意识 |
通过以上措施,政府app可确保数据安全,为用户提供放心、便捷的服务。
结语
总结政府开发app的关键要点,强调综合考量用户需求、功能设计、开发模式、数据安全等多方面因素的重要性。一个成功的政府app,其核心在于以用户为中心,深入挖掘用户需求,设计出既实用又便捷的功能。敏捷开发模式的应用,使政府app能够快速响应变化,持续优化用户体验。同时,对数据安全的重视和法规的遵守,保证了用户信息的保护。展望未来,随着技术的不断进步和公众需求的变化,政府app将朝着更加智能化、个性化的方向发展,为公众提供更加优质的服务。
常见问题
1、政府开发app的成本如何控制?
政府开发app的成本控制是项目成功的关键因素之一。为了有效控制成本,政府可以采取以下措施:
- 需求分析:在项目初期,进行详细的需求分析,确保项目目标的明确性和可行性。
- 敏捷开发:采用敏捷开发模式,按阶段交付功能,降低风险和成本。
- 开源技术:利用开源技术,减少开发成本。
- 合作开发:与专业团队合作,共享资源,降低人力成本。
2、如何确保app的持续更新和维护?
确保app的持续更新和维护,需要以下策略:
- 建立维护团队:组建专门的维护团队,负责日常的更新和维护工作。
- 定期评估:定期对app进行评估,了解用户需求和反馈,及时调整功能。
- 自动化测试:采用自动化测试,提高更新和维护的效率。
- 用户反馈:鼓励用户反馈,及时解决用户遇到的问题。
3、政府app如何提升用户参与度?
提升政府app的用户参与度,可以从以下几个方面入手:
- 个性化功能:根据用户需求,提供个性化功能,提高用户满意度。
- 互动功能:增加互动功能,如在线咨询、投票等,增强用户参与感。
- 内容丰富:提供丰富、有价值的内容,吸引用户关注。
- 社区建设:建立社区,鼓励用户互动,增强用户粘性。
4、数据安全问题如何有效解决?
数据安全问题需要从以下几个方面进行解决:
- 加密技术:采用加密技术,保护用户数据安全。
- 权限管理:建立严格的权限管理机制,防止数据泄露。
- 安全审计:定期进行安全审计,发现并修复安全漏洞。
- 法规遵守:遵守相关法律法规,确保数据安全。
5、如何选择合适的开发团队?
选择合适的开发团队,可以从以下几个方面进行考虑:
- 经验丰富:选择具有丰富经验的开发团队,确保项目质量。
- 技术实力:了解团队的技术实力,确保项目的技术需求得到满足。
- 沟通能力:团队具备良好的沟通能力,有助于项目的顺利进行。
- 案例参考:参考团队以往的项目案例,了解其开发能力和成果。
原创文章,作者:路飞练拳的地方,如若转载,请注明出处:https://www.shuziqianzhan.com/article/42824.html